Peer reviewedRodgers, Joseph Lee; Rowe, David C. – Developmental Psychology, 1985
Examines the contiguity of siblings within family structure--a concept reflecting how much of the family environment siblings share with one another--in relation to within family IQ scores. Results fail to demonstrate family structure effects. (HOD)

Peer reviewedPfouts, Jane H. – Journal of Marriage and the Family, 1980
Very close age spacing was an obstacle to high academic performance for later borns. In family relations and self-esteem, first borns scored better and performed in school as well as their potentially much more able younger siblings, regardless of age spacing. (Author)

Peer reviewedGalbraith, Richard C. – Intelligence, 1983
Support for the confluence model of intellectual development has come from analyses of family size-birth order means of large aggregate data sets. Analyses of individual scores do not substantiate the confluence model, as explained variance is markedly reduced.
